2. Design Concept of Ordinary Notebooks

The protection design of ordinary notebooks primarily targets daily use scenarios. Their bodies are ill-equipped to withstand extreme impacts. For example, ordinary screens are prone to short circuits in heavy rain, hard disks are easily damaged by bumps, and cooling systems are susceptible to failure at high temperatures.

In contrast, rugged laptops have significantly reduced their failure rate through IP65/IP67 protection levels , magnesium alloy frames , and shock-resistant hard disks .

3. Survival Challenges in Extreme Environments

In cold environments of -20℃ or high temperatures of 60℃, the batteries and components of ordinary notebooks may directly cease functioning. Military notebooks utilize wide-temperature components and intelligent temperature control systems to extend their operating temperature range. Their robust sealing design also effectively resists salt spray and mold erosion , ensuring stable equipment operation in challenging conditions.

4. Data Security

In defense or scientific research scenarios, data leakage can lead to serious consequences. Ordinary laptops lack anti-electromagnetic interference and encryption modules , making them vulnerable to eavesdropping or attacks.

Military grade laptop, however, can integrate domestic chips, self-controllable operating systems, secure databases, and physical layer shielding to achieve zero data loss and robust data protection.

5. Technical Core

(1). Structural Protection: Featuring a metal structural frame + buffer rubber pad , these laptops undergo rigorous drop and military-grade tests ( MIL-STD-810G ) to ensure ultimate durability.

(2). Environmental Adaptation: With IP65 dust and water resistance coupled with an anti-salt spray coating , they are designed to cope with demanding environments like deserts, rainforests, and coasts.

(3). Performance Enhancement: Equipped with industrial-grade processors and heat sinks , military notebooks maintain efficient computing performance even at high temperatures.
